Weather in January

January, like December, is a hot summer month in Monte Vera, Argentina, with an average temperature varying between 33.5°C (92.3°F) and 20.5°C (68.9°F).

Heat index

January's average heat index is calculated to be a torrid 38°C (100.4°F). Use additional protective measures, heat cramps and heat exhaustion are possible outcomes. Continuous activity might lead to heatstroke.
The heat index's values are generally associated with conditions in shade and light breezes. When under direct sunshine, the heat index may be elevated by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'feels like', provides an understanding of perceived warmth by combining temperature and relative humidity. This effect is personal, influenced by the individual's physical activity and heat sensitivity, shaped by factors including wind, attire, and metabolic variations. Given direct exposure to sunlight, one might experience a rise in the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are highly important for children. Young individuals usually face more risks than adults due to their lower sweat production. Their large skin surface area relative to their tiny bodies and high heat production from their activities adds to their risk.
Evaporating sweat is a key way the human body dispels excessive warmth, all thanks to the process of perspiration. With a high level of moisture in the air, the evaporation process becomes less efficient, preventing the body from cooling down efficiently and resulting in a sensation of overheating. Heat-related complications, like dehydration, can manifest if the body's heat gain exceeds its dissipation capacity.

Humidity

With an average relative humidity of 51%, January is the least humid month.

Rainfall

In Monte Vera, during January, the rain falls for 8.9 days and regularly aggregates up to 70mm (2.76") of precipitation. In Monte Vera, during the entire year, the rain falls for 105.9 days and collects up to 576mm (22.68") of precipitation.

Daylight

In Monte Vera, Argentina, the average length of the day in January is 13h and 55min.
On the first day of January, sunrise is at 06:01 and sunset at 20:10.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 06:27 and sunset at 20:04 -03.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in January is 9.2h.

UV index

January and December,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: In January, an average UV index of 7 transforms into the following instructions:
Fend off overexposure. Sun protection is vital. Remember that UV radiation from the Sun is strongest between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Make an effort to limit direct sun exposure during this time. Your best bet for sun defense on the face, eyes, and neck is a hat with a wide brim.
